charset="us-ascii" Content-Transfer-Encoding: 7bit Errors-To: ltp-bounces+ltp=archiver.kernel.org@lists.linux.it Sender: "ltp" Migrating the libhugetlbfs/testcases/mremap-fixed-huge-near-normal.c test Test Description: The kernel has bug for mremap() on some architecture. mremap() can cause crashes on architectures with holes in the address space (like ia64) and on powerpc with it's distinct page size "slices". This test get the normal mapping address and mremap() hugepage mapping near to this normal mapping.
